Egypt police fire on Sudanese

El Arish: Egyptian border guards opened fire and wounded a Sudanese man, part of a group of five trying to cross illegally into Israel.
Police say the four other Sudanese men ignored warning shots and managed to cross into Israel, just south of the Rafah border crossing.
The shooting is the latest in a series of similar cross-border incidents.
Chief physician Imad Kharboush at a North Sinai emergency unit says the 23-year-old wounded Sudanese man, who has been identified as Abdullah Shukar Abdullah, is undergoing surgery at El-Arish general hospital.
